AI Summary
-
Adds Section 12-4.40 to the Illinois Public Aid Code establishing procedures for maximizing federal Medicaid reimbursement across state and local government programs.
-
Requires the Department of Healthcare and Family Services to accelerate payment vouchers for long-term care and developmentally disabled care facilities to claim enhanced federal matching funds before the American Recovery and Reinvestment Act (ARRA) funding expires.
-
Mandates community-based providers bill Medicaid mental health services directly to the Department of Healthcare and Family Services rather than through other intermediaries, effective July 1, 2011.
-
Establishes the Healthcare Provider Relief Fund to receive revenues generated by these program changes, after deducting reasonable administrative costs.
-
Requires the Department to work with the Department of Children and Family Services to identify existing programs that can be converted to Medicaid to secure federal financial participation and to contract with vendors to recover third-party insurance funds on behalf of Medicaid enrollees.
